Congee Village
Try not to fill up on duck blood, so you have room for live boiled shrimp.

It’s easy to get lost in a big menu of Chinese food. There’s General Tso’s Chicken and of course Sweet and Sour Pork. All the same, sometimes it’s nice to move past the old standbys. Perhaps you’d rather have frog casserole? Or sea cucumber and goose web in abalone sauce? Or just a small plate of duck blood with chives and ginger? With such bizarre options, Congee Village is perfect for eaters looking for a little more adventure. The Cantonese-style restaurant named after a savory rice porridge that people in Asian countries have been indulging in since ancient times.
Know Before You Go
Accessible from J,M,Z Trains at Essex Street Station and F Train at Delancey Street Station
